A second Finger Lakes group is giving away free prom dresses to high school girls throughout the region.
The Victor United Methodist Church’s Community Clothes Closet is hosting a Pop-Up Prom Dress giveaway at its 102 E Main Street location.
Karen Hansen, who started the project, says financial status shouldn’t dictate enjoying an annual tradition, telling Finger Lakes News Radio “it’s a needed thing. I think proms and balls are sort of a right of high school and you shouldn’t have to miss it because you can’t get a dress.”
Besides dresses, accessories like shoes, jewellery, make up, and purses are also available.
The giveaway will stay open until June 1st. Its hours of operation are 4:00-6:00p on Mondays and Thursdays, and 1:00a-12:00p on Wednesdays and Saturdays.

A similar giveaway is taking place in the Village of Aurora. Both envisioned helping local girls but have seen people coming to them from all over the Finger Lakes region to pick out their prom dresses.
